Transaction 3592e275379afd98e55737de32bcae7125e102630df8c8be9d6ea25f739dab86
1 Input
1 Output
-
3592e275379afd98e55737de32bcae7125e102630df8c8be9d6ea25f739dab86:0
- value
- 9940120
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ff18e50e5067cf35378946070a0bb487284f2ca0
- address
- bc1qluvw2rjsvl8n2dufgcrs5za5su5y7t9q5y9k0k